Fpga interconnect issues over 90% of fpga logic area penalty is due to programmable. Jun 26, 2015 field programmable gate arrays fpgas are semiconductor devices that contain logic components connected by a regular, hierarchical programmable interconnect system. Fieldprogrammable gate arrays fpgas have emerged as an attractive means of implementing logic circuits, providing instant manufacturing turnaround and negligible prototype costs. Fpgas are similar in principle to, but have vastly wider potential application than, programmable readonly memory chips. A fieldprogrammable gate array often shortened to fpga is an electronic component used to build reconfigurable digital circuits. Springer nature is making sarscov2 and covid19 research free. In 2005 cast acquired a field programmable gate array fpga technology from raytheon that was developed for the advanced global navigation simulator agns. These offer various voltage signaling standards, userdefinable logic gates and latches, embedded ram for dual port or fifo functions, and fixed hardware functions such as optimized multipliers. Although it is far from the cheapest, buying a xilinx xupv5 is a good idea if you want to learn a lot not only is the 110t chip large enough to build very ambitious projects a fully functional nintendo console replica, for example, but it is also the board many toptier universities use in their digital design class. The design is mapped onto an array of transistors which is already created on a wafer. Global field programmable gate array fpga market analysis. Gate array means it consists of an array of gates which can be. Data is considered fault free if no disagreement is found 109. Toral, an fpga based embedded vision system for realtime motion segmentation, international conference on systems, signals and image processing, iwssip 2010, pages 360363, 2010.
This research work explores the underlying parallel architecture of this field programmable gate array fpga. Embedded design using programmable gate arrays is an extremely practical learnbydoing book. Gate array designer uses a library of standard cells. Fieldprogrammable gate array fpga market size share. Learn from field programmable gate array experts like international journal for scientific research and development ijsrd and ian grout. What is an fpga field programmable gate arrays are semiconductor devices that are based around a matrix of configurable logic blocks clbs connected via programmable interconnects. Fieldprogrammable gate array how is fieldprogrammable. Fgpas contain an array of programmable logic blocks, which together with a network of reconfigurable interconnects allow the blocks to be wired. While there are some open source and free tools for working with fpgas, most. Virtexe field programmable gate array family members device system gates logic gates clb array logic cells differential io pairs user io blockram bits. Available implementation technologies full custom satndard cell gate array field programmable gate arrays fpgas complex plds cplds. Download and read digital signal processing with field programmable gate arrays signals and.
They outpace digital signal processors dsps, through hardware execution. Fieldprogrammable gate arrays fpgas capable of implementing entire. Fullcustom design involves tailormaking the silicon to the required specification. Fieldprogrammable gate array architectures and algorithms. Vyrians exclusive component distribution network spans across europe, asia and the americas to allow quick market access to the critical electronic components its partners need today. Field programmable gate arrays fpgas are readily available. Field programmable gate arrays fpgas are getting more attention in safetyrelated. Thus the routing fabric dominates overall delay in the fpga. A field programmable gate array fpga uses configurable logic blocks clbs rather than logic gates to implement combinational logic. Field programmable gate arrays john v oldfield pdf free. A fieldprogrammable gate array fpga is a semiconductor device that can be configured by the customer or designer after manufacturinghence the name fieldprogrammable.
Field programmable gate arrays fpgas have emerged as an attractive means of implementing logic circuits, providing instant manufacturing turnaround and negligible prototype costs. Department of electrical and computer engineering university of toronto toronto, ontario, canada. The first is the ability to translate complex analog circuits to a simple set of lowlevel functions, and thus to give designers the analog equivalent of an fpga. Field programmable gate array the internal architecture of an fpga consist of several uncommitted logic blocks in which the design is to be encoded. Forums tv jobs tutorials books free pdfs vendors comp. I 2d array of logic blocks surrounded by a interconnection matrix and io fundamental structure altera cyclone iv i programmable, but not in the usual sense i programmed with a bit le loaded into sram i internal sram holds the con guration for logic and interconnect i schematics are rarely used, hdls. Moltissimi esempi di frasi con programmable gate array dizionario italianoinglese e motore di ricerca per milioni di traduzioni in italiano. The global and chinese fieldprogrammable gate array fpga industry, 20122022 market research report is a professional and indepth study on the current state of the global fieldprogrammable gate array fpga industry with a focus on the chinese market. Routing algorithms and architectures for fieldprogrammable gate. Field programmable gate array technology describes the major fpga architectures available today, covering the three programming technologies that are in use and the major architectures built on those programming technologies. Field programmable gate array by oldfield free pdf. Fpgas offer an affordable solution for customized vlsi, over a wide variety of applications, and have also opened. Jul 31, 2014 a fieldprogrammable gate array fpga is an integrated circuit designed to be configured by a customer or a designer after manufacturing hence fieldprogrammable.
Fpgabased communications receivers for smart antenna array embedded systems. Brown, routing architectures and algorithms for field. Berkeley, for example, publishes their full notes, labs, etc for use with. Fieldprogrammable gate array simple english wikipedia.
Fieldprogrammable gate array wikipedia, the free encyclopedia. Architecture of fieldprogrammable gate arrays eecg toronto. A field programmable gate array fpga is an integrated circuit that is designed to be configured by the customer or designer after manufacture. If the pla is maskprogrammed then the co nnections in the arrays are permanently setup when fabricated. Fpga a field programmable gate array is an fpd featuring a general structure that allows very high logic capacity. The provisions referred to in article 25 of this regulation may take the form of special support programmes replacing the national strategy paper in cases as set out in article 4 5 of annex iv to the acpec partnership agreement where the national authorising officer in the partner country is prevented from carrying out his duty, or they may take the form of actions funded from the. Read field programmable gate array books like an iir notch filter implementation on fpga to remove powerline interference from ecg signal and digital systems design with fpgas. A field programmable gate array often shortened to fpga is an electronic component used to build reconfigurable digital circuits. Architectures and algorithms for fieldprogrammable gate arrays. A fieldprogrammable gate array fpga is an integrated circuit designed to be configured by a customer or a designer after manufacturing hence the term fieldprogrammable. Embedded design using programmable gate arrays is intended as a supplementary text and laboratory manual for undergraduate students in a contemporary course in digital logic and embedded systems. Read field programmable gate array books like an iir notch filter implementation on fpga to remove powerline interference from ecg signal and digital systems design with fpgas and cplds for free with a free 30day trial. Field programmable gate arrays fpgas are semiconductor devices that contain logic components connected by a regular, hierarchical programmable interconnect system. Brown, routing architectures and algorithms for field programmable.
Field programmable gate array fpga cast navigation. If you are a handson embedded engineering practitioner or want to be this book is for you, especially if you need to use verilog with fpga xilinx hardware. Gate arrays to implement such netlists, problemspecific hardware can be. A unitary operator, u, acting on m qubits, is said to be implemented by this gate array if there exists a state jp ul of the program register such that gfjdl jp ulgsujdld jp0l, 3. Cast redesigned the fpga code to run on the newer virtex4 device and modified existing satellite code to enable the latest. That means that an fpga is different from a logic gate, because a logic gate has a fixed function. Fieldprogrammable gate array how is fieldprogrammable gate array abbreviated.
Fieldprogrammable gate arrays fpgas are readily available. Pdf a survey of fieldprogrammable gate array fpga architectures. Fpgas are used by engineers in the design of specialized ics that can later be produced hardwired in large quantities for distribution to computer. Field programmable gate arrays fpgas are getting more attention in safety related.
Virtexe fieldprogrammable gate array family members device system gates logic gates clb array logic cells differential io pairs. Eprom, where the switch is a floatinggate transistor. Field programmable gate arraysystem on a programmable chipbased implementation of model predictive controller article pdf available in iet control theory and applications 68. Field programmable gate arrays and reconfigurable computing in. The original design was targeted on an older virtex2 fpga device. In contrast an fpga has an undefined function at the time of manufacture. Fieldprogrammable gate array technology describes the major fpga architectures available today, covering the three programming technologies that are in use and the major architectures built on those programming technologies. Problems faced by current fpgas interconnect delay as process size shrinks, transistor delay exceeds gate logic delay. When it is field programmable then the functionality can either be made by fusing links or by electrical programming. Field programmable gate array technology download free eboks pdf. Fieldprogrammable gate array technology springerlink. Tell a friend about us, add a link to this page, or visit the webmasters page for free fun content.
Fieldprogrammable gate arrays fpgas are revolutionizing digital signal. A fieldprogrammable gate array fpga is an integrated circuit designed to be configured by a customer or a designer after manufacturing hence the term. Field programmable gate arrays fpgas are largescale, runtime programmable logic devices which generally include hundreds of customizable io pins. Fieldprogrammable gate array\ only for these students that are intrested in fieldprogrammable gate array fieldprogrammable gate array fpga is an integrated circuit designed to be configured by a customer or a designer after manufacturing hence fieldprogrammable. Users may download and print one copy of any publication from the public portal. Recently, i was given a project that not only required me to make the transition to the intimidatingly expansive fpgafield programmable gate arraybut also required me to move into the much larger and far more capable arm cortex. Introduction to fieldprogrammable gate arrays for the module subjects in computer science presented by dr. Many different kinds of fpgas exist, with different programming technologies, different architectures and different software. Fieldprogrammable gate array simple english wikipedia, the. Fpgas can be reprogrammed to desired application or functionality requirements after manufacturing. Field programmable gate array ask price field programmable analog arrays fpaas and its design software has introduced two new capabilities to the analog world. Dec 05, 20 introduction to field programmable gate arrays for the module subjects in computer science presented by dr. Fieldprogrammable gate arrays fpgas have emerged as an attractive means of implementing logic circuits, providing instant manufacturing. A field programmable gate array fpga is an integrated circuit that can be programmed in the field after manufacture.
Field programmable gate arrays and reconfigurable computing in automatic control. An illustration of a typical fpga architecture appears in figure 2. I 2d array of logic blocks surrounded by a interconnection matrix and io fundamental structure altera cyclone iv i programmable, but not in the usual sense i programmed with a bit le loaded into sram i internal sram holds the con guration for logic and interconnect i schematics are rarely used, hdls mostly. Field programmable gate array architectures and algorithms optimized for implementing datapath circuits by andy gean ye a thesis submitted in conformity with the requirements for the degree of doctor of philosophy november 2004 the edward s. The xilinx spartan 3 fpga has propagation and contamination delays of 0. Consists of an twodimensional array of programmable logic blocks. While not domainspecific, it tends to be applicable to only a few classes of parallel problems. Introduction to fieldprogrammable gate arrays youtube. A routing tool creates the masks for the routing layers and customizes the precreated gate array for the users design. Fieldprogrammable gate array architectures and algorithms optimized for implementing datapath circuits by andy gean ye a thesis submitted in conformity with the requirements for the degree of doctor of philosophy november 2004 the edward s. A fieldprogrammable gate array fpga is an integrated circuit that can be programmed or reprogrammed to the required functionality or application after manufacturing.
A field programmable gate array fpga is an integrated circuit that can be programmed or reprogrammed to the required functionality or application after manufacturing. A fieldprogrammable gate array fpga is an integrated circuit designed to be configured by the customer or designer after manufacturinghence fieldprogrammable. Field programmable gate array by oldfield free pdf download. Pdf architecture of fieldprogrammable gate arrays researchgate. This was a place outside the safety and ease i was accustomed to in the mbed environment. Delmas bendhia 060503 9 field programmable gate array this chapter introduces the principles, implementation and programming of configurable logic circuits, from the point of view of cell design and interconnection strategy. Suggerisci come traduzione di programmable gate array.
What fpgas field programmable gate arrays can one buy to experiment with at home. Pdf field programmable gate arraysystem on a programmable. They hold the promise of replacing much of the vlsi market now held by maskprogrammed gate arrays. This finetuning is normally required when a large amount of transistors are to be fitted onto an ic. A fieldprogrammable gate array fpga is an integrated circuit that can be programmed in the field after manufacture. According to verified market research, the global field programmable gate array fpga market was valued at usd 6.
A classijcation of logic blocks based on their granularity is proposed and. Field programmable gate arrays fpgas are drawing ever increasing interest from designers of embedded wireless communications systems. The fpga configuration is generally specified using a hardware description language hdl, similar to that used for an applicationspecific integrated circuit asic. Fieldprogrammable gate array fpga industry 2017 global. Professionals who have not had an exposure to the fine grained fpga, the. The fpga configuration is generally specified using a hardware description language hdl, similar to that used for an applicationspecific integrated circuit asic circuit diagrams were previously used to specify the. Understanding radiation effects in srambased field programmable. Fieldprogrammable gate arrays fpgas are a new type of user. The reader is introduced to concepts relevant to the entire field of fpgas using popular devices as examples.
Digital signal processing with field programmable gate arrays signals and communication technology. Brown, routing algorithms and architectures for fieldprogrammable gate ar. A fieldprogrammable gate array fpga is an integrated circuit designed to be configured by a customer or a designer after manufacturing hence fieldprogrammable. Module 2 of 4 production product specification 18002557778 3 eight io banks result from separating each edge of the fpga into two banks, as shown in figure 3. Within parallel computing, there is a specialized parallel device called field programmable array fpga remain niche areas of interest. A programmable gate array is a circuit whose action is controlled by input data. They are generally used to impl ement sets of boolean equations.
A survey of fieldprogrammable gate array fpga architec tures and the programming. Like mpgas, fpgas comprise an array of uncommitted circuit elements, calledlogic blocks, and interconnect resources, but fpga con. Field programmable gate array by timberger free pdf. What fpgas fieldprogrammable gate arrays can one buy to.
Fieldprogrammable gate array background subtraction website. Field programmable gate array technology including discussions of fpga integrated circuit manufacturing, circuit design and logic design, this text describes the way logic and interconnect are implemented in various kinds of fpgas. The internal logic blocks consist of several universal gates that can be programmed to operate like multiplexers, logic. Fpgas are programmed using a logic circuit diagram or a source code in a hardware description language hdl to specify how the chip will work. Download fulltext pdf architecture of fieldprogrammable gate arrays article pdf available in proceedings of the ieee 817. Important characteristics of field programmable gate arrays include lower complexity, higher speed, volume designs and programmable functions. Discover the best field programmable gate array books and audiobooks. Fieldprogrammable gate arrays fpgas are drawing ever increasing interest from designers of embedded wireless communications systems. Linguee in english feedback registrati note legali condizioni duso protezione dei dati. Whereas cplds feature logic resources with a wide number of inputs and planes, fpgas offer more narrow logic resources.
1197 775 500 1351 741 1177 1408 1305 93 1027 406 1385 1326 1233 11 1426 908 1329 417 1453 1376 923 323 1366 1069 1319 1361 1156 265 1196 303 589 197 546 164 162 1051 923 184 865 503 1114 1212 317 144 205 816 1490 209 654